Building Technician II

Corporate Office Properties Trust Washington , DC 20319

Posted 2 months ago

POSITION SUMMARY:

Responsible for the day-to-day building operations including responding to tenant requests, performing repairs and preventative maintenance of building systems.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

1.Perform troubleshooting, repairs, adjustments and preventative maintenance to all building systems including HVAC, plumbing, mechanical, electrical and finishes. Perform basic preventative building and grounds maintenance. Coordinate and monitor access for subcontractors performing maintenance or repair work. -. Ensures all work performed meets required safety codes.

2.Inspect and maintain overall building and grounds appearance to ensure a high standard of quality. Inspect and evaluate all building systems on a daily basis. Maintain daily records of building operation. Advise Chief Building Technician of major problems and recommend basic corrective actions.

3.Assume day-to-day security needs of building. Investigate alarm sequences, unauthorized entry/vandalism and life/safety situations.

SECONDARY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Perform the duties of a Building Technician I as required.

  • Assist with set-up and take down of special events.

  • Maintain all tools, parts and supplies in an organized manner. Inform the Chief Building Technician of any needs for replacement, restocking or repair of items.

  • Perform other job-related duties as assigned.

QUALIFICATIONS:

Education

  • High school diploma or equivalent.

Further Training

  • Vocational training preferred.
  • CFC certificate and apprentice license preferred.

Professional Experience

  • Minimum of three years relevant work experience in a facilities, maintenance or building technician role.

Computer Skills

  • Basic PC skills and ability to learn company specific software.

  • Ability to adapt to new or changing software programs.

  • Proficiency in automated work order systems: Maximo preferred.

Mobility N/A

Other Requirements

  • Ability to routinely perform on call and off hour duty including evenings, weekends and holidays and to be available and respond accordingly during these periods when so assigned.

  • Must possess a valid driver's license and ability to operate a motor vehicle.

  • Basic knowledge of mechanical, electrical, plumbing, systems, control and construction.

  • Good verbal and written communication skills.

  • Strong organizational skills.

  • Strong - interpersonal skills to effectively interact with tenants, suppliers and other technicians

  • Ability to understand and utilize various testing devices.

  • Basic knowledge of energy management systems and building VAV systems.

  • May be required to carry and maintain appropriate government credentials.

EQUIPMENT OPERATION:

  • Standard office equipment including PC, telephone, copier, fax machine, printer, etc.

  • Motor vehicle, testing devices, hand tools, power tools, etc.
